NOTICE OF BOND ELECTION
CITY OF HEPPNER
MORROW COUNTY. OREGON
N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N
th*i on Tuesday. May 16. 1989. an
election will he held in «he City of
Heppner. Morrow County. Oregon
The poll* will he open from 7 00
a m to 8 00 p m The following
question will he submitted to the
qualified voters thereof
CAPTION:
CITY OF HEPPNER
GENERAL OBLIGATION SEWER
BOND AITHORIZATION
QUESTION
Shall the City he authorized to
contract a general obligation hood
ed indebtedness in an amount not to
exceed $625.OOT
PURPOSE:
This measure, il approved, would
authon/e the City to issue general
obligation bonds in an amount not to
eaceed $625,(XX) Bond proceeds
would he used for the rehabilitation
and im provem ent o f the city
sewerage collection system and the
city sewerage treatment plant, the
construction of additional sewerage
treatment facilities and the acquisi
tion of property therefore, related an
appurtenant improvements and to
pay all costs incidental thereto The
bonds would mature over a period
not to eaceed 20 years

NOTICE o f MAY SESSION OF
COUNTY BOARD OF
EQUALIZATION
Notice is hereby given that on
Monday. May 8. 1989, the Board oI
Equalization of the County of Mor
row, Oregon, will meet at the Coun
ty Courthouse in Heppner. Oregon,
to publicly examine the assessment
rolls for said County of Morrow, tor
the year 1989. and to correct all cr
rors of valuatuin. description, of
qualities of land, lots or other pro
perty assessed by the assessor
The assessed valuation ol all pro
perties assessed by the county
assessor's office in Morrow County,
as entered on the asscvsmcnl roll lor
January I. 1089. is 100 percent of
ihe true cash <marked value of s u c h
property
It shall he the duly of the persons
interested to appear at the time jnd
place appointed Petitions for adjust
ment of value must he filed with the
txurd not later than M jv II 19X9
except when the filing of the petitnin
at a different time is permitted under
< > kx to*)033, 3oo 0 9 0 or 3 in ii »3
